使用Linux构建JSP环境的指南
一、介绍
在本指南中,我们将探讨在Linux操作系统上构建JSP环境的步骤。JSP(Java Server Pages)是一种基于Java的服务器端技术,它允许在网页中使用Java代码来生成动态内容。构建JSP环境需要安装合适的软件和配置相关的设置。
二、安装Java开发环境
2.1 安装JDK
首先,我们需要安装Java开发工具包(JDK),它包含了编译和运行Java代码所需的工具。我们可以通过以下命令来安装JDK:
sudo apt-get install openjdk-8-jdk
注意:根据你的Linux发行版和版本,命令可能会有所不同。
安装完成后,我们可以通过运行以下命令来验证JDK是否安装成功:
java -version
输出的版本号和其他相关信息表示JDK已经成功安装。
三、安装Tomcat服务器
3.1 下载Tomcat
Tomcat是一个开源的Java Servlet容器,用于执行Java Servlet和JSP代码。我们可以从Tomcat官方网站下载最新版本的Tomcat压缩包。
wget [下载链接]
注意:请替换[下载链接]为Tomcat官方网站提供的下载链接。
3.2 解压Tomcat
下载完成后,我们可以使用以下命令将Tomcat压缩包解压到指定目录:
tar -zxvf [Tomcat压缩包文件名]
注意:请替换[Tomcat压缩包文件名]为实际的Tomcat压缩包文件名。
四、配置Tomcat服务器
4.1 配置环境变量
为了方便使用Tomcat,我们可以配置环境变量,使得在任何目录下都可以使用Tomcat命令。
首先,打开.bashrc文件:
vi ~/.bashrc
在文件末尾添加以下内容:
export CATALINA_HOME=[Tomcat安装目录]
注意:请将[Tomcat安装目录]替换为实际的Tomcat安装目录。
保存并退出.bashrc文件,然后运行以下命令使环境变量生效:
source ~/.bashrc
4.2 启动Tomcat服务器
我们可以使用以下命令来启动Tomcat服务器:
cd $CATALINA_HOME/bin
./startup.sh
服务器启动后,我们可以在浏览器中访问http://localhost:8080来验证Tomcat是否成功安装并运行。
五、部署和运行JSP应用
5.1 创建JSP应用
首先,我们需要创建一个简单的JSP应用来测试我们的环境。在任意目录下创建一个名为"test.jsp"的文件,内容如下:
<html>
<body>
<% out.println("Hello, JSP!"); %>
</body>
</html>
5.2 部署JSP应用
将"test.jsp"文件复制到Tomcat的webapps目录下:
cp test.jsp $CATALINA_HOME/webapps/ROOT/
5.3 访问JSP应用
启动Tomcat服务器后,可以在浏览器中访问http://localhost:8080/test.jsp来查看JSP应用的输出结果。
六、总结
通过本指南,我们学习了如何在Linux上构建JSP环境。我们安装了JDK和Tomcat,并配置了相关的环境变量。我们还创建了一个简单的JSP应用,并成功部署和运行了它。
现在,你可以根据自己的需要,进一步探索和开发基于JSP的应用程序。